Winkelwagen opbouwen met JavaScript

Overzicht Reageren

Sponsored by: Vacatures door Monsterboard

Yoeri Achterbergen

Yoeri Achterbergen

29/10/2024 01:25:47
Quote Anchor link
Hallo,


Wie o wie kan mij helpen met het volgende:
Voor Woocommerce heb ik een eigen winkelwagen pagina gemaakt. Er word gebruikt gemaakt van JavaScript die een request maakt.
De php file geeft alle info terug zoals producten prijzen etc wat op dat moment in de winkelwagen liggen.

Momenteel laat ik JavaScript de winkelwagen opbouwen met die informatie en er zijn dus veel lijnen met
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
document.createElement("div");


Ik denk dat die makkelijker moet kunnen dmv een layout die je aanroept.

Dan kom ik al uit bij de Fetch methode.

Er zijn dan 2 layouts die geladen moeten worden
1. De algemene winkelwagen layout
2. De layout van de rijen / producten (deze zal dan in een loop aangeroepen moeten worden)

Dat beteken dat voor de layout van de rijen / producten steeds een nieuwe request moet worden gemaakt.

Mijn vraag is dan ook, kan dit makkelijker / mooiere manier van programmeren?
 
PHP hulp

PHP hulp

03/12/2024 20:18:14
 
Gabriel Rood

Gabriel Rood

29/10/2024 15:26:32
Quote Anchor link
** quoteknip **

Gebruikt u de WooCommerce REST API om gegevens op te halen? Aanvullende informatie Aanvullende informatie.
Gewijzigd op 29/10/2024 19:01:17 door - Ariën -
 
Yoeri Achterbergen

Yoeri Achterbergen

29/10/2024 18:43:54
Quote Anchor link
Met de basis van Woocommerce laat ik PHP de info als json terug geven.
Nu laat ik Javascript de winkelwagen bouwen met create.
Dit zijn aardig wat elementen dus zocht een andere methode.
Als ik een HTML layout kan invoegen en de info met JavaScript laat vullen lijkt mij overzichtelijker en makkelijker.
 



Overzicht Reageren

 
 

Om de gebruiksvriendelijkheid van onze website en diensten te optimaliseren maken wij gebruik van cookies. Deze cookies gebruiken wij voor functionaliteiten, analytische gegevens en marketing doeleinden. U vindt meer informatie in onze privacy statement.